What proportion of chromosomes in a human skin cell are paternal chromosomes?

Half, because the ovum from the mother and the sperm from the father fuse together to form the zygote which will develop into the new human being, and the ovum and sperm, being gametes, each have half the number of chromosomes that you usually find in somatic cells (any other cell in the body that is not a gamete).
